RM Technology has completed £1m worth of core network upgrades to support schools across the UK to meet full fibre requirements.
The new 100Gbps-capable, carrier-grade routers are expected to drive an annual growth rate in traffic demand of 20-30%
The upgrades Support the Department for Education’s (DfE) Connect the Classroom scheme in its attempt to enable pupils to benefit from access to online resources to enhance their learning.
Jason Tomlinson, MD of RM Technology, said: “In certain areas, heavy downloads are still blocking children’s education, so we decided to give back and upgrade our core network to meet the growing demands of our customers.
“As we strive to continue to improve the infrastructure that underpins education, we will soon be realising a 4G option that’ll enable us to reach more remote sites and reduce the cost of back up lines.”
